How can I play a DVD on my Mac?
Play a DVD movie file stored on your Mac
- In the DVD Player app on your Mac, Choose File > Open DVD Media.
- Navigate to the VIDEO_TS folder that contains the movie file you want to play, then click Open.

How do I get my Mac to recognize my external CD drive?
Open the Finder. Click on Finder in the menu at the top of your screen. Choose Preferences > General and make sure that there is a tick beside External Drives.
Can you play a DVD on a MacBook Pro?
Apple sells a USB SuperDrive that connects to any MacBook Air, MacBook Pro with Retina Display, iMac or Mac mini. Once connected the external SuperDrive acts just like an internal one. That’s the user inserts a DVD and the SuperDrive will play DVD, CD audio and record both CDs and DVDs. You can also try the external drives of other manufacturers.
